Description
A destination of heart and soul. We have a beautiful indigenous peace of land in Coffee Bay , on the Wild Coast of South Africa. In 1990 we were accepted into the Bomvana tribe, and we took our place at 19 Lower Nenga on the bank of the Bomvu river, which is a 100m away from the Bomvu beach. We live with the Bomvana community, and we live simply, and our aim is to encourage the traditional Xhosa culture to remain.
We are the only land owners in Coffee Bay who have kept the indigenous forest, and because of this our property is home to more than 40 bird species. Bird watchers paradise.
Coffee Bay got its name from a ship which sank carrying a cargo of coffee beans.
Today we harvest our own coffee beans , roast our own coffee beans, and run a unique coffee shop on the property called Rock Coffee. If you’re good with people there is also an opportunity to help out in the coffee shop if you like.
We used to have a backpackers many years ago, but we are no longer operating as a backpackers due to some unfortunate luck with tenants, and finances.
We recently had a very bad flood in our village, which impacted the property badly, our buildings and garden were flooded. The garden is now overgrown, and we need to rebuild some of our structures.
We are looking for some special humans (2 gardeners and 2 DIY / Builders) to help restore our gardens and buildings.
Daily work will include cleaning up the garden, weeding, pruning, cutting back, moving foliage, and debris, composting.
We also need to do some DIY / building projects on 3 of our buildings. This will include knocking down structures, using materials from one structure, to improve and repair another, fixing electrics, painting, paving, fixing decking and roofing. If you have any plumbing experience that’s a big plus!
